According to the NBC News article, “When you lose weight, and gain it all back” by Gretchen Voss,  yo yo dieting otherwise known as weight cycling is downright dangerous to your immune system. “But perhaps most startling is the dangerous and lasting effect weight cycling has on the immune system. According to the first study of the long-term impacts of yo-yo dieting, women who repeatedly lost and gained weight had lower immune function, particularly lower counts of natural killer cells. “These cells are important for fending off infections and are also vital in fighting the early stages of cancer,” says Cornelia Ulrich, M.D., of the Fred Hutchinson Cancer Research Center in Seattle.”
